I'm getting my grandson a bow for christmas and hes 13 but i dont know whether to get him a equalizer or a Tribute he has a 25 to about a 25.5 draw and he hunts white-tailed deer. The question is i want to get him a bow that he can use for along time and dont want to buy him another bow in 2 more years. The equalizer has a 23- 26.5 and the Tribute has a draw lenth of 26 to 30". He pulls the 50-60 pound range.

Well if hes gonna grow, then he'll probably out grow the equalizer in a few years. But then again having a drawlength that is an inch too long isn't a good idea either especially when a young archer is developing his skills. I would probably go for the equalizer, that will fit him properly then in a couple years sell it and buy an 06 tribute for about the same u sell the equalizer for.

do u know of any other good bows you could reccomend that have the 25 inch draw
Yep..........

AR-31, 34, 37 with the RAM PLUS single cam.

Diamond liberty, victory, triumph, or RAPTURE LITE.

Parker has a few bows like the UL-31 and extreme hunter mag.

PSE spyder.

Most all of the Hoyt line.
